CC -!- FUNCTION: NodD regulates the expression of the nodABCFE genes which
CC encode other nodulation proteins. NodD is also a negative regulator of
CC its own expression. Binds flavonoids as inducers.
CC -!- SIMILARITY: Belongs to the LysR transcriptional regulatory family.
CC {ECO:0000305}.
